The Landscape of the Glass Repair Industry

The glass repair work industry is divided into three main sectors: automotive, residential, and commercial. Each sector operates under various regulatory standards, time constraints, and expense structures. Due to the fact that glass damage is frequently unexpected-- triggered by roadway particles, severe weather condition, or unexpected effect-- consumers are often in a vulnerable position when seeking repair work.

To record market share in this high-demand environment, glass repair companies frequently complete on elements such as reaction time, mobile service accessibility, pricing structures, and service warranty offerings.

Key Drivers of Market Competition

  1. Speed of Service: In emergencies, the supplier that can show up the fastest typically wins the job.
  2. Insurance Integration: Companies that flawlessly manage insurance coverage claims make the procedure frictionless for the customer.
  3. Technological Advancements: Modern cars require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S) recalibration after a windscreen replacement, providing tech-savvy shops a competitive edge.
  4. Transparency in Pricing: Clear, upfront expense estimates construct instant rely on a competitive landscape.

What Drives Costs in Competitive Glass Repair?

Comprehending what goes into a glass repair work or replacement price quote helps consumers spot fair pricing and avoid inflated bills. While competitive markets generally drive prices down, remarkably low quotes can be a red flag showing low-grade materials or hidden costs.

Factors Influencing Price:

  • Glass Type and Quality: Tempered, laminated, double-pane, and low-E coated glass all bring various manufacturing expenses. O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) glass is normally more pricey than aftermarket alternatives.
  • Labor and Complexity: Removing a glued-in windshield or replacing a huge storefront glass pane requires specialized labor, safety gear, and often heavy machinery like cranes or suction lifters.
  • Urgency and After-Hours Fees: Emergency board-up services or middle-of-the-night roadside repair work naturally command a premium.
  • Geographical Location: Urban focuses with higher costs of living and more stringent disposal policies usually see greater service rates.

How to Evaluate and Choose a Glass Repair Provider

With various choices readily available, picking the ideal supplier can be overwhelming. To make an informed decision, consumers should look for specific markers of professionalism and dependability.

Important Checklist for Selecting a Glass Repair Company:

  • Verify Certifications: Look for professionals accredited by companies like the Auto Glass Safety Council (AGSC) for automobiles, or appropriate glazing certifications for residential and commercial work.
  • Inquire About Warranties: A reliable company will wait its work. Make sure the warranty covers both the materials (such as seal failures) and the setup labor.
  • Examine Insurance Partnerships: Choose a company that is authorized by major insurance coverage networks. This typically shows that their pricing aligns with industry standards and their documentation will be accepted without inconvenience.
  • Read Unbiased Reviews: Look beyond the company's website. Check Google, Yelp, and the Better Business Bureau (BBB) to see how they deal with consumer grievances and resolve issues.
  • Inquire About Mobile Services: For automotive and small property repairs, mobile services save important time. Validate whether there are additional travel charges for mobile dispatch.
